Chapter 7 - THE NEW FOUNDATION

-7

The transformation of the Hale estate over the next six months wasn't just cosmetic; it was a complete spiritual cleansing.

The subterranean holding cells beneath the mansion were decommissioned, sealed with reinforced concrete, and converted into an underground archive for legitimate municipal and historical documents. The armed guards patrolling the perimeter were replaced by a quiet, discreet private security detail focused entirely on asset protection and privacy rather than intimidation and territorial warfare.

Ewan integrated into the household with surprising ease. He took over the estate's sprawling maintenance workshops, turning his mechanical genius toward restoring classic cars and managing the modern infrastructure of our legitimate real estate holdings. He no longer lived in the shadow of fear; he lived openly, as an uncle, a brother, and a free man.

And Elena... Elena had stopped looking over her shoulder. The tension that had defined her posture when she first arrived as a disguised housekeeper had vanished, replaced by the quiet, radiant confidence of a woman who was no longer surviving in the margins of someone else's war.

One evening in late spring, while Sofia was fast asleep in her newly remodeled West Wing nursery, I sat on the stone patio with Elena, sharing a bottle of vintage wine as the fireflies flickered across the darkening lawn.

"You know," Elena murmured, resting her head against my shoulder as we watched the stars emerge overhead, "when I first walked through those gates six months ago with a knife in my pocket and hate in my heart, I thought I was walking into a slaughterhouse."

"You walked into a tomb," I corrected softly, putting my arm around her. "I was the one who was already dead. You just happened to have the key to wake me up."

She smiled, turning her face upward to meet my eyes. "And now?"

"Now," I said, leaning down to press my lips gently against hers, tasting the sweet, lingering warmth of the wine and the absolute, unshakeable peace of the present. "Now we're building a house where nobody ever has to hide in the dark again."
